Microneedling, also known as collagen induction therapy, is a procedure that involves using a small handheld device with fine needles to create tiny punctures in the skin. This process triggers the body’s natural recovery response, resulting in enhanced production of collagen and elastin. As a result, the skin appears smoother and healthier.
Microneedling improves skin texture and tone, reduces the appearance of wrinkles and fine lines, minimizes pores, and fades scars or hyperpigmentation. It also enhances the absorption of skincare products and improves overall skin health.
When a trained and skilled professional conducts this skin care treatment using sterile equipment, it is generally considered safe. However, like any cosmetic procedure, there may be potential side effects and complications. Our medical aestheticians encourage patients to be properly prepared for their visit to ensure the best possible results. Before your appointment, avoid using topical products that could irritate the skin, such as retinol or glycolic acid. Staying out of direct sunlight and avoiding tanning for at least a week before your session is also recommended.
The number of microneedling treatments needed varies depending on individual skin concerns and goals. For general skin rejuvenation, multiple sessions may be recommended spaced several weeks apart. However, more treatments may be necessary for specific issues like scarring or pigmentation.
Before the procedure begins, a numbing cream is applied to minimize discomfort. Our providers use a sterile and disposable microneedling device to create small and controlled micro-injuries in the skin. Some patients might notice mild pain or a slight stinging sensation throughout the treatment, but it is generally well-tolerated.
After a microneedling session, there is very little downtime. Patients might experience mild redness and swelling immediately after their procedure, but this usually subsides within a day or two. Most people can resume their normal activities with proper skin care post-treatment.
